te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

追加

2016/11/20 18:16

投稿

fromageblanc
fromageblanc

スコア2724

answer CHANGED
@@ -1,6 +1,10 @@
1
1
  おそらくですが「switch」という名前が基本コンポーネント(onsen ui)の中でバッティングしてます。
2
2
  id=switchではダメですが、id=MySwitchにするとisChecked()が正常にBool値を返します。
3
3
  ```javascript
4
+ // js
4
5
  document.getElementById('kekka').innerHTML = MySwitch.isChecked() ? '有効' : '無効';
5
6
 
7
+ // html
8
+ <ons-switch id="MySwitch"></ons-switch>
9
+
6
10
  ```

1

誤字修正

2016/11/20 18:16

投稿

fromageblanc
fromageblanc

スコア2724

answer CHANGED
@@ -1,5 +1,5 @@
1
1
  おそらくですが「switch」という名前が基本コンポーネント(onsen ui)の中でバッティングしてます。
2
- id=switchではダメですが、id=MySwitchにするとisChecked()が正常にBool値を返します。
2
+ id=switchではダメですが、id=MySwitchにするとisChecked()が正常にBool値を返します。
3
3
  ```javascript
4
4
  document.getElementById('kekka').innerHTML = MySwitch.isChecked() ? '有効' : '無効';
5
5